Voice Activity Detection (VAD) is a technology used to identify the presence or absence of human speech. It conserves bandwidth and processing power in communication systems by allowing the transmission or recording of only those segments where speech is detected. VAD is crucial in various applications such as voice communication over the internet, speech recognition systems, and in enhancing the efficiency of audio compression techniques. It improves the clarity of communication by minimizing unnecessary noise, thereby ensuring only relevant audio is transmitted or processed.
